What Is AI Text Data Collection?
AI Text Data Collection is the systematic process of gathering text-based information for training, testing, validating, and improving artificial intelligence and machine learning models.
Depending on the project’s requirements, text data may be collected from customer interactions, surveys, product reviews, search queries, documents, public content, social media, forums, emails, and other permitted sources.
The goal is not simply to gather as much information as possible. AI systems require data that is relevant to their intended purpose and represents the types of language and scenarios they will encounter in the real world.
For example, a company developing an AI customer-service chatbot may require thousands of customer questions, support conversations, product-related inquiries, and appropriate responses. A legal technology company may instead need domain-specific documents and terminology.

Common Sources of Text Data
Businesses can collect text from numerous sources depending on their use case and applicable legal and contractual requirements.
Customer Conversations
Customer service chats, support tickets, FAQs, and other customer communications can provide valuable examples of real-world questions and language.
These datasets can be used to develop customer-service automation, intent-classification systems, and conversational AI.
Product Reviews
Product reviews contain opinions, descriptions, complaints, recommendations, and customer experiences. They can be valuable for sentiment analysis, customer experience research, and recommendation systems.
Surveys and Feedback
Survey responses provide structured and unstructured customer opinions. Businesses can use this information to understand recurring concerns, preferences, and expectations.
Documents
Reports, manuals, knowledge-base articles, forms, and other business documents can be useful for document-processing applications and enterprise AI systems.
Search Queries
Search queries provide insight into what users are trying to find. They can help AI systems better understand intent, keywords, context, and natural-language search behavior.
Social and Online Content
Publicly accessible online content can provide diverse examples of how people communicate. However, businesses must consider privacy, intellectual property, platform policies, consent requirements, and applicable regulations before collecting or using such data.

AI Text Data Collection Process
A structured collection process helps businesses maintain data quality and consistency.
1. Define the AI Use Case
Start by identifying what the AI model needs to accomplish. A chatbot, recommendation engine, sentiment-analysis system, and LLM may all require different types of text.
2. Establish Data Requirements
Define the desired volume, language, subject matter, format, demographic coverage, quality standards, and other dataset requirements.
3. Identify Appropriate Sources
Determine where suitable data can be obtained while considering legal, privacy, licensing, and contractual requirements.
4. Collect the Data
Data is gathered according to established specifications. Automated tools and human workflows can be combined depending on the project.
5. Clean and Structure the Dataset
Raw text may contain duplicates, formatting problems, irrelevant information, incomplete records, or other inconsistencies. Cleaning helps create a more useful dataset.
6. Annotate When Necessary
Some AI applications require labeled data. Text may be categorized by sentiment, intent, topic, entity, relevance, or other attributes.
7. Perform Quality Assurance
Human review, automated validation, sampling, and consistency checks can help identify errors before the dataset is delivered for model development.
What Makes a Good AI Text Dataset?
Not all text datasets have the same value. Businesses should evaluate datasets using several important criteria.
Relevance: The data should match the AI application’s objectives.
Accuracy: Incorrect or misleading information can reduce dataset quality.
Diversity: A dataset should represent appropriate variations in language, writing styles, contexts, and users.
Consistency: Formatting and labeling standards should remain consistent throughout the dataset.
Scalability: The collection process should support increasing data requirements.
Privacy: Sensitive and personally identifiable information must be handled appropriately.
Quality Assurance: Data should undergo systematic validation before being used for model development.

Privacy and Compliance Considerations
Data collection should never be treated as a purely technical task. Businesses must also consider applicable privacy laws, intellectual property rights, licensing restrictions, contractual requirements, platform terms, and industry regulations.
Organizations should establish clear policies for data sourcing, retention, access, security, anonymization or redaction where appropriate, and permitted use.
For U.S. businesses, compliance requirements can vary depending on the type of information collected, the industry, the state, and how the data will be used.
A responsible approach to data collection helps reduce legal and operational risks while creating a more sustainable AI development process.
